Chocolate Chip Banana Avocado Bread Recipe

  • Total Time: 1 hour 30 minutes
  • Yield: 1 loaf (approximately 10-12 slices)
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

This Chocolate Chip Banana Avocado Bread is a healthier twist on classic banana bread, featuring creamy mashed avocado for extra moisture and nutrition. It’s packed with ripe bananas and studded with mini chocolate chips, resulting in a soft, flavorful quick bread perfect for breakfast or a snack.


Ingredients

Dry Ingredients

  • 2 cups white whole wheat fl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p kosher salt

Wet Ingredients

  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1 ripe avocado, mashed
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 eggs

Add-ins

  • 1 1/2 cups mini chocolate chips (Enjoy Life brand recommended)


Instructions

  1. Preheat and Prepare Pan: Preheat your oven to 350ºF (175ºC). Lightly spray a 9×5 inch loaf pan with cooking spray to prevent sticking and set it aside.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together the white whole wheat flour, baking powder, baking soda, and kosher salt until evenly combined.
  3. Prepare Fruit Mixture: In another bowl, mash the ripe bananas and ripe avocado thoroughly using the back of a fork until you achieve a smooth, pureed consistency.
  4. Combine Wet Ingredients: Add sugar, milk, vanilla extract, and eggs into the banana and avocado mixture. Whisk these together until the mixture is fully blended and smooth.
  5. Incorporate Dry Ingredients: Gradually fold the dry flour mixture into the wet banana-avocado mixture. Stir gently until the batter is smooth and free of lumps.
  6. Add Chocolate Chips: Fold in the mini chocolate chips evenly throughout the batter, distributing them well.
  7. Bake: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and bake in the preheated oven for approximately 1 hour and 15 minutes. To check doneness, insert a toothpick into the center; it should come out clean or with just a few crumbs attached.
  8. Cool and Serve: Allow the bread to cool in the pan until it is just warm enough to handle, then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ely. Once cooled, slice and enjoy your moist, flavorful bread.

Notes

  • This recipe is inspired by Cooking Light.
  • Using ripe bananas and avocado ensures natural sweetness and moisture.
  • Enjoy Life brand chocolate chips are a great allergy-friendly choice.
  • You can store leftovers wrapped tightly at room temperature for up to 3 days or refrigerate for up to a week.
  • For a dairy-free option, substitute milk with almond milk or another plant-based milk.
